Cranberry Cream Cheese Spread Recipe

  • Total Time: 17 minutes
  • Yield: 8 servings 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delightful and festive cranberry cream cheese spread that is perfect for holiday gatherings or as an easy appetizer. Creamy cream cheese topped with a sweet and tangy homemade cranberry jam, finished with a sprinkle of pecans.


Ingredients

Scale

Cranberry Topping:

  • 1 cup fresh or frozen cranberries
  • 1/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/4 cup water
  • 1 tablespoon orange juice
  • 1/2 teaspoon orange zest
  • 1/2 teaspoon ground cinnamon

Spread:

  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 2 tablespoons chopped pecans (optional)
  • Crackers or toasted baguette slices for serving

Instructions

  1. Cranberry Topping: In a small saucepan, combine cranberries, sugar, water, orange juice, orange zest, and cinnamon. Cook until cranberries burst and mixture thickens, about 10-12 minutes. Let cool.
  2. Spread Assembly: Place softened cream cheese on a serving plate, spread into an even layer. Spoon cooled cranberry mixture over cream cheese. Sprinkle with pecans. Serve with crackers or baguette slices.

Notes

  • You can make the cranberry topping up to 3 days in advance and store it in the fridge.
  • For a spicier twist, add a pinch of cayenne to the cranberry mixture.
  • Goat cheese can be used instead of cream cheese for a tangier flavor.
  • Prep Time: 5 minutes
  • Cook Time: 12 minutes
  • Category: Appetizer
  • Method: Stovetop
  • Cuisine: American
